Description:
A social history of American telegraphers in reference to social origins, sex, pay, social ways, ethnic origins according to the census, longevity of service, union organizing, and their white collar standing.

Description:
A guided tour of passenger accommodations on board Victorian passenger ships. For comparison, the authors have assembled some descriptions of passenger accomodation dating back to the Mayflower. Illustrated with 78 plates drawn from magazines and photgraphic collections. The authors remind us that all passengers travelled without any legal protections at sea until 1803.N.B. Description:
Engaging narrative history of railroads in the US from the early 19th century to 1938. Step by step, the author describes the many problems encountered in early train travel, as well as the way found to solve each one. Toward the end, he adds some comparative problems from foreign countries, such as India, where elephants would tear down the telegraph wire along side the track. Many black and white historical photographs and broadsides. 152 pages, including an index.
